Understanding STEAM Education Kits
Definition and Components
STEAM education kits are designed to provide hands-on learning experiences that integrate various disciplines. These kits typically include hardware (like robotics components), software (programming tools), and learning materials (instruction manuals and project guides). Unlike traditional educational resources, STEAM kits promote interactive and project-based learning, allowing students to engage deeply with the material.
Types of Kits
There are numerous types of STEAM kits available, catering to different interests and educational goals:
Robotics Kits: Focus on building and programming robots.
Science Experiment Kits: Encourage exploration of scientific principles through experiments.
Coding Kits: Introduce programming concepts in a fun and engaging way.

Advantages of Using STEAM Education Kits
- Interactive Learning: These kits make education engaging by incorporating hands-on activities that enhance understanding through practical application.
- Critical Thinking Development: Project-based learning encourages students to analyze problems critically and devise innovative solutions.
- Creativity Enhancement: Students are motivated to explore and experiment, fostering creativity in their projects.
- Collaboration Skills: Many kits are designed for group work, promoting teamwork and communication among students.
- Diverse Learning Styles: STEAM kits cater to various learning preferences—visual, auditory, and kinesthetic—ensuring that all students can benefit from the experience.
